Sure do, flyfishing and turkey hunting are my favorite hobbies. I flyfish exclusively for trout and fish year round thanks to the wonderful limestone streams we have in central Pennsylvania. I try to stay away from stockies and concentrate on our wild fish. Flyfishing is very addicting just like turkey hunting! In the spring I turkey hunt in the morning and then flyfish the afternoon!!
